
I invite you to a series of meetings for people with ADHD and AuDHD. We will create a permanent, closed, and intimate group where we can safely explore and share our experiences of neurodiversity. After 9 guided meetings, the group will receive tools to become a permanent self-help group. During the guided meeting cycle, we meet for 2.5 hours every Monday (except holidays) from mid-November to the end of January 2026. These meetings are for you if: - you want to better understand how ADHD/AuDHD affects your daily life and your long-term future. - you are tired of random content on social media and want to systematically and orderly discover your neurodiversity - you are open to the group, want to be supported and to give support. - you believe, as I do, that you can manage on your own, but it's better to have support in a small community What to expect? The meetings will mainly be conversations, but there will also be space for gentle bodywork – elements of meditation, bodywork, shaking (nothing physically demanding), and art therapy. Most meetings will also include a short lecture or knowledge presentation. The group is permanent and operates according to safety rules, especially confidentiality. NOTE. The group is led in such a way that it can continue its work independently – without a facilitator (and without payment). The group is formed during the guided meeting cycle, but the goal is for the mini-community to last longer. What will not be included in this cycle? Most importantly: the meetings are not therapy, but developmental workshops. We will not limit ourselves to just talking – the opportunity to "vent." Of course, conversation will be a major part of the meetings, but I plan to use various workshop formats. Can I join without a formal diagnosis? Priority will be given to those with a formal diagnosis of ADHD or AuDHD, but this is not a requirement for joining the group. A strong conviction, supported by at least six months of self-observation, is enough.
